So how did you spend your weekend?

Garryvoe was beautiful today - but cold. Air temp was 8deg or so with a biting cold wind and water temp was maybe 9.5deg - Paraic Casey and I swam for 32 minutes.





It's what we all ask our coworkers of a Monday morning - though people normally skip me now as more likely than not I have been swimming. First time queriers tend to be shocked at the notion of swimming in the sea at this time of year concluding, quite rightly, that there is something a bit "off" about someone who does such a thing. I normally shrug this off, but today i looked at my weekend activity of choice with a bit of distance and realised ...

I willing create a situation which results in mild hypothermia. It's not that i enjoy the symptoms but i'm jsut trying to push out my tolerance of the cold water so that ultimately i'll be able to last the 16 to 20 hours in 14deg - 16deg water come August 2012. The "good thing" is that I am only a little bit hypothermic and it only happens after i stop swimming. The bad thing is that, f**k me but do i get cold! Shivers, numbness, aching shoulders, and tiredness that doesn't quite dissipate for the rest of the day. And I am only averaging 40mins at the moment in water ranging from 9deg to 11deg - the latter if and only if you believe Finbarr Hedderman's watch.

So tomorrow if anyone asks? I shall say that I went on the beer and watched the rugby and got a taxi from outside the door cos it was WAY too cold to be outside. Pure lie? Yes - but never let the truth get in the way of a good story.
